    Marc:
    You're in the iPhoto 6 forum but I'll try to answer your question. You can't in iPhoto but there are a couple of workarounds.
    One is to create a book with the Yearbook theme. Then put your pictures in one of the pages that have the number of photos per page that you want, up. up to 32 per page. It will automatically enter the file name under each picture. Do a Print to PDF of the book, open it with Preview and print just the page(s) you want. The downside to this method is that you only get landscape orientation for the page.
    The other way is to use Galerie to create a web gallery of the pictures. It will let you include the file name under the pictures. You can set the number of photos per row and rows per page. Then open the gallery (just the index page) in Safari and print from there.

    Delete the iPhoto preference file, com.apple.iPhoto.plist, that resides in your User/Library/Preferences folder and try again. You should be able to get up 10 columns on A4 paper size.
    TIP: For insurance against the iPhoto database corruption that many users have experienced I recommend making a backup copy of the Library6.iPhoto database file and keep it current. If problems crop up where iPhoto suddenly can't see any photos or thinks there are no photos in the library, replacing the working Library6.iPhoto file with the backup will often get the library back. By keeping it current I mean backup after each import and/or any serious editing or work on books, slideshows, calendars, cards, etc. That insures that if a problem pops up and you do need to replace the database file, you'll retain all those efforts. It doesn't take long to make the backup and it's good insurance.
